About

Yan Bai is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Yan Bai has authored 72 papers receiving a total of 727 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 38 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 25 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and 9 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Yan Bai’s work include Advanced Fiber Optic Sensors (26 papers), Advanced Fiber Laser Technologies (22 papers) and Photonic Crystal and Fiber Optics (16 papers). Yan Bai is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Fiber Optic Sensors (26 papers), Advanced Fiber Laser Technologies (22 papers) and Photonic Crystal and Fiber Optics (16 papers). Yan Bai collaborates with scholars based in China, Japan and United States. Yan Bai's co-authors include Fengping Yan, Ting Feng, Xiaodong Wen, Shuo Liu, Shulin Ding, Xiaoshun Jiang, Min Xiao, Zhenda Xie, Dan Cheng and Menghua Zhang and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, Acta Materialia and Inorganic Chemistry.
